  • Quality Evaluation on Chinese Clinical Practice Guidelines in 2011

    Objective To evaluate the quality of Chinese clinical practice guidelines published in domestic medical journals in 2011. Methods The following 4 Chinese databases including WanFang Data, VIP, CNKI and CBM were searched from January 2011 to December 2011. The quality of included guidelines was assessed by using AGREE II. Results A total of 75 guidelines published in 2011 were included. Among them, 10 guidelines (13%) stated the conflict of interest, 10 guidelines (13%) mentioned evidence-based developing, 5 guidelines (7%) performed evidence grading system, 8 guidelines (11%) performed recommendation strength grading system, and 4 guidelines (5%) performed both evidence and recommendation strength grading systems. The ratio of the 6 domains’ scores of AGREEⅡ were as follows: scope and purpose (18%), stakeholder involvement (11%), rigour of development (8%), clarity of presentation (34%), applicability (5%), and editorial independence (14%). Conclusion Compared with the guidelines published before, the guidelines of 2011 have a higher quality and some of them are progressively standardized in developing methodology.

  • GRADE guidelines: A new series of articles in the Journal of Clinical Epidemiology△

    GRADE(Grades of Recommendation, Assessment, Development,and Evaluation)方法为卫生保健中的证据质量评价与推荐强度评级提供指导。对那些为系统评价、卫生技术评估及临床实践指南总结证据的人而言,GRADE具有重要意义。GRADE提供了一个系统而透明的框架用以明确问题,确定所关注的结局,总结针对某问题的证据,以及从证据到形成推荐或作出决策。GRADE方法的广泛传播与应用,获全球50余个组织认可,这些组织大多有很强的影响力(http://www.gradeworkinggroup.org/),足以证明该工作的重要性。本文介绍临床流行病学杂志将刊出的20篇系列文章,为如何使用GRADE方法提供指导。

  • Evidence-based practice: an important approach to improve the relationship between doctors and patients

    The relationship between doctors and patients becomes a public hot topic recently, which becomes more prominent during the reforming and transition of the health care system. The emergence of evidence-based medicine corresponds to the requirement of the clinical practice brought by the transition of the health care system. It will play an important role in improving the relationship between doctors and patients. The promotion of evidence-based practice will be helpful to alleviate the conflict between doctors and patients and to increase the quality of health care.

  • The problems in evidence-based medicine practice

    To help better understanding on evidence-based medicine, five frequently asked questions relevant to evidence-based clinical practice were commented on. The questions included: 1. Dose evidence-based medicine only emphasize evidence and ignore clinical experiences? 2. Dose evidence only include randomized controlled trials and systematic reviews? 3. How to face the quality of evidence? 4. Is randomized evidence suitable for treating individual patient? 5. Is evidence-based medicine useless since there is no adequate evidence for many clinical questions?

  • How to Apply the Results of Systematic Reviews to Clinical Practice

    Evidence-based medicine (EBM) practice requires high-quality evidence. With the rigorous and systematic processes including legislation, literature search, literature screening, literature quality assessment, data collection, data analysis, results interpretation and original evaluation updating, the systematic review/meta-analysis is recognized as the clinical evidence with highest intensive argument for reasons of ensuring the authenticity and reliability of the findings and conclusions. Before it is applied to the specific clinical practice, a clinical doctor has to evaluate whether its results are applicable to patients or not, whether it contains all possible important results or not, whether the diagnosis and treatment benefiting from its interventions are clinically significant to patients or not, and additionally, has to take the treatment expense and patient’s value orientation into consideration. EBM clinical practice occurs for demands, and updates consciously for its authenticity, patient’s individuation and disease complexity. It has a broad development space for no other reason than its defect and imperfection.

  • GRADE Guidelines: 1. Introduction to GRADE Evidence Profiles and Summary of Findings Tables△

    本文是GRADE(Grading of Recommendations Assessment,Development,and Evaluation)系列文章的导论。该系列文章为使用GRADE系统提供指导,介绍如何将该系统用于系统评价、卫生技术评估(HTAs)及临床实践指南中备选方案的证据质量评价和推荐强度评级。GRADE方法始于提出一个明晰的问题,包括对所有重要结果的详细说明。证据被收集和汇总后,GRADE提供了明确的标准来评价其质量,包括研究设计、偏倚风险、不精确性、不一致性、间接性及效应量大小。

  • Methodology of Evidence-Based Clinical Practice Guidelines for Acupuncture

    Objective To explore the methods used for developing evidence-based clinical practice guidelines for acupuncture. Methods Based on the characteristics of acupuncture in traditional Chinese medicine,and principles of evidence-based medicine, this article introduces and summarizes the processes and methods for developing an evidence-based clinical practice guideline for acupuncture. We analyzed similarities and differences between clinical practice guidelines for acupuncture and for other interventions. We used an evidence-based clinical practice guideline of acupuncture for depression as an example to illustrate the methods of literature search, grading of evidence and recommendations, evidence evaluation and consensus formation. Results Preliminary recommendations on the methods for developing evidence-based clinical practice guidelines for acupuncture were made. Conclusion Based on the optimized rational methodology for developing clinical guidelines, evidence-based high-quality clinical practice guidelines for acupuncture could be established.
